Pacifier prevent sudden death

The risk of sudden death syndrome or SIDS children is significantly lower in children who received the pacifier while they sleep, according to a new study by Kaiser Permanente and the National Institutes of Health. The results were published in the British Medical Journal. SIDS is the leading cause of death among children aged one month to one year, the burden from 2300 to 2500 lives per year in the United States. Other risk factors In the latest study, the researchers analyzed 185 cases of SIDS children in 10 counties in Northern California and Los Angeles 1997 to 2000. The researchers compared the SIDS infants and 312 healthy children of similar age and socio-economic and ethnic. POLIOMYELITIS What is polio? Polio is an infectious disease caused by three different types of viruses that enter the body primarily through the digestive system. This disease is very dangerous because, in severe cases, can cause irreversible paralysis, usually of the limbs and sometimes death. Unfortunately there are no medicines to cure this disease once it has developed, the only real possibility to prevent these serious health consequences is represented by prevention through vaccination.
